Shield of Culebra

The cross & staff represent Saint Ildefonso, Bishop of Toledo. Culebra was named after San Ildefonso de la Culebra.
The actual name Culebra is represented by the twisting green serpent. The three tower crown represents the municipality. The gold color represents the gold color in the Culebra flag which originated with the Committee Pro-Defense of Culebra. Green also seen in the national shield connects Culebra to the rest of Puerto Rico.
